Panache Photography works out of a studio on Melbourne Street in North Adelaide and has been photographing South Australian weddings for more than fifteen years. It began with Kim and Toni shooting their first wedding together out of a rental spare room, and has grown into a small team — a second wedding photographer in Ryan, and Toni and Michelle on portraits, with Michelle handling the retouching in-house.
They describe the look as a blend of fashion and fine art carried with a relaxed, candid feel. The emphasis is on the day running as it wants to — the father’s tears walking up the aisle and the speech that has everyone in stitches — rather than on a long list of set-ups. Kim’s own account traces it back to a darkroom and hand-printing film, and that print-first instinct still shows in how much the albums matter here.
Couples marrying in Adelaide or the surrounding wine country who want an established studio with a physical address they can visit, and who care about ending up with something printed rather than a folder of files. Published work runs from cathedral and city weddings to the hills vineyards and the northern reception venues.
Collections begin at $2,995 for shorter coverage and reach $10,995 at the top, with the studio saying most couples settle between $3,995 and $4,995 before the day. Full collection breakdowns are quoted on enquiry. Appointments run Tuesday to Friday in business hours, plus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day evenings.
Very few Adelaide wedding photographers still keep a walk-in studio, and this one sits on a main street in North Adelaide. It means the album conversation happens with the album in your hands, which is a different thing from choosing one from a screen.
